Goranger ran for two full years, making it the longest-running Super Sentai series to date. It introduced defining tropes of the genre, including individual signature weapons, a shared team finisher (the Gorenger Storm and Gorenger Hurricane football bombs), and escalating monster-of-the-week battles.
